Joker 2 Trailer Ignites Feverish Excitement, Forecasts Billion-Dollar Box Office Success

Joker was a box office hit, and early signs from the first Joker: Folie à Deux teaser trailer indicate the follow-up might follow suit.

The first teaser trailer for Joker: Folie à Deux was recently released and became the highest-viewed trailer in its first 24 hours for Warner Bros. since the smash hit BarbieJoker was a runaway hit for DC in 2019, earning over $1 billion at the box office and becoming the highest-grossing R-rated movie of all time. Joaquin Phoenix won an Oscar for his performance as the titular character and returns for Joker: Folie à Deux alongside Lady Gaga as a completely new take on Harley Quinn.

There’s no way to know if Joker: Folie à Deux will reach the same critical and financial heights as its predecessor, but the movie’s first teaser trailer certainly bodes well. If the musical aspects are well executed like they were in the first movie, Joker: Folie À Deux could become another massive success for DC and Warner Bros. After a string of box office disappointments for DC, this would be huge for the comic giant’s cinematic reputation.

Joker 2’s Trailer Record-Break Bodes Well For Its Box Office

Adding a heavy-hitter like Lady Gaga as the massively popular Harley Quinn is an inspired move that could pay off well for the sequel.

According to Variety, the Joker: Folie à Deux teaser trailer was viewed 167 million times in its first 24 hours, surpassing the viewership and social-media engagement of the first trailer for Barbie, the highest-grossing movie of last year. This bodes well for the success of Joker: Folie à Deux as marketing ramps up going into its October release. It’s hard to compare such different movies, but with superhero fatigue being a real concern, it’s a great start.
